Type TF Low TC Ultra-Precision Film Resistors
Absolute TC to 5 ppm/°C, Values from 1 Kohm to 125 Megohms, Absolute Tolerance to ±0.01%
Type TF precision resistors employ the Caddock Tetrinox® resistance
films - the resistance system that sets a new standard for high value,
ultra-stable precision resistors that provide an exceptional combination of
performance characteristics:
⢠Ultra-Precision - Five standard resistance tolerances from ±1% to ±0.01%.
⢠A Wide Range of Resistance Values - from 1 Kohm to 125 Megohms.
⢠Low Temperature Coefï¬cient - 5 ppm/°C, 10 ppm/°C, or 15 ppm/°C.
⢠Long-Term Stability - to 0.01% per 1,000 hours.
This approach to quantity production of ultra-precision discrete resistors is
the result of combining our unique complex oxide resistance ï¬lm technology
with an advanced high thru-put laser manufacturing capability.

Speciï¬cations:
Apply to all Type TF resistor models.
Absolute Temperature Coefï¬cient: 5 ppm/°C,
10 ppm/°C, or 15 ppm/°C referenced to +25°C, ÎR
taken at -15°C and +105°C.
Resistance Tolerance: ±0.01%, ±0.025%,
±0.05%, ±0.10%, or ±1.0%.
Load Life: For ±0.10% or tighter tolerance,
1,000 hours at +70°C. Load stability versus
applied power is shown in the load stability curve
on this page.
Storage Temperature: -55°C to +105°C.
Leadwire: Tinned Copper.
